Output f917d299e3fbffb24f94c6df324c5ecb9932eb59034ae1d8d55644597b66ffa4:39

value
63573396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ba25cd6809eaf2fbe7d3c389096fc013e0c659 OP_EQUAL
address
MJdeHe8D4uBezBujmYap3yx9sXNGHyuQcL
transaction
f917d299e3fbffb24f94c6df324c5ecb9932eb59034ae1d8d55644597b66ffa4
spent
true